WOHA's design philosophy revolves around creating sustainable, integrated habitats that respond to the challenges of urbanization and climate change. They emphasize blending architecture with nature, prioritizing green spaces, natural ventilation, and energy-efficient systems to foster environmentally responsible development. The firm's projects often incorporate vertical gardens and sky terraces, promoting biodiversity while enhancing urban livability. WOHA's designs also consider community engagement and resilience, aiming to create spaces that are not only environmentally sustainable but also socially inclusive and adaptive to future needs. This holistic approach has earned them recognition for redefining urban landscapes while tackling ecological and societal issues.

WOHA, renowned for integrating sustainable urban living with green spaces, has several notable projects beyond Kampung Admiralty. One example is the Oasia Hotel Downtown in Singapore, which features lush vertical gardens and open-air communal spaces, enhancing biodiversity and promoting natural ventilation. Another project, PARKROYAL on Pickering, incorporates extensive sky gardens and a solar-powered, high-efficiency water management system. In Bangkok, The Met residential tower emphasizes cross-ventilation and abundant greenery to reduce urban heat. Finally, the SkyVille @ Dawson project in Singapore showcases community-centric, eco-friendly designs with large communal terraces and sky gardens, promoting social interaction and environmental sustainability.

WOHA, the architectural firm behind PARKROYAL on Pickering, is widely recognized for its focus on sustainable urban living. Another notable project is the Oasia Hotel Downtown in Singapore, which mixes nature with high-rise architecture by incorporating vertical gardens and a living façade. Kampung Admiralty, also in Singapore, is a community-centric development that integrates housing, healthcare, and commercial spaces with lush greenery and communal areas. The firm also designed SkyVille@Dawson, which emphasizes high-density living combined with extensive green spaces and sky gardens. These projects exemplify WOHA's commitment to sustainability by maximizing natural ventilation, reducing carbon footprints, and fostering social interaction within urban environments.

PARKROYAL on Pickering, designed by WOHA Architects, exemplifies innovative sustainable architecture by integrating extensive greenery into its design, creating a "hotel in a garden" concept. The building features expansive sky gardens, plant-covered balconies, and cascading greenery that improve energy efficiency and enhance guest experiences. These design elements include planter terraces and verdant facades that mimic natural landscapes, promote biodiversity, and reduce urban heat. This approach not only blends the structure seamlessly into its urban environment but also champions sustainable urban living. WOHA’s work, including this project, highlights their commitment to integrating nature with architecture in urban spaces.
